With grace and dignity Navigating the difficult decision to say farewell to a cherished family member is undoubtedly a challenging experience. Saying Goodbye During this emotional time, our compassionate staff offers support and understanding as you guide your loved one over the rainbow bridge. Recognizing that this is a deeply personal and sensitive moment, we strive to facilitate a simple and peaceful process for both you and your beloved pet. Our commitment to compassionate care extends to offering cremation services, providing you with the choice between private or communal options. These services are conducted in collaboration with Sleepy Hollow Pet Memorial Park and Cremation Services, ensuring a respectful and dignified farewell for your cherished companion. Books for Adults

  • When Your Pet Dies: A Guide to Mourning, Remembering and Healing — Alan Wolfelt
  • Pet Loss: A Thoughtful Guide for Adults and Children — Herbert Neiburg & Arlene Fischer
  • Goodbye My Friend: Grieving the Loss of a Pet — Mary & Herb Montgomery
  • The Loss of a Pet — Wallace Sife
  • Saying Goodbye to the Pet You Love — Lorri Greene
  • The Grief Recovery Handbook for Pet Loss — Russell Friedman
  • Coping With Sorrow on the Loss of Your Pet — Moira Anderson Allen
  • Coping With the Loss of Your Pet — Christine Lemieux
  • My Personal Pet Remembrance Journal — Enid Samuel Traisman
  • Pet Parents: A Journey Through Unconditional Love and Grief — Coleen Ellis

Books for Children

  • When a Pet Dies — Fred Rogers
  • The Tenth Good Thing About Barney — Judith Viorst
  • Dog Heaven — Cynthia Rylant
  • Cat Heaven — Cynthia Rylant
  • I’ll Always Love You — Hans Wilhelm
  • Healing Your Grieving Heart for Kids — Alan Wolfelt
  • Saying Goodbye to Lulu — Corinne Demas
  • Goodbye Mousie — Robbie Harris
  • The Fall of Freddie the Leaf — Leo Buscaglia
  • Forever Friend: A Children’s Guide and Activity Book for Saying Goodbye to a Special Dog — Mary Gardner & Coleen Ellis
  • Forever Friend: A Children’s Guide and Activity Book for Saying Goodbye to a Special Cat — Mary Gardner & Coleen Ellis
